Research on Safety Protective Measures for Effective Connection Between Design and Construction in UHV Substation Projects

Abstract: At present, UHV projects have already entered large-scale construction stage. UHV substation projects have difficult construction process and high security risks. In order to ensure construction personnel and equipment safety, it is necessary to fully consider feasibility and safety of construction process in engineering project design stage. Two typical kinds of forced regulation violation, caused by disconnection in safety between design and construction stage, are discussed in detail. The two violation cases are “misuse safety ropes in heighted work” and “rule violation of fixing cable wind ropes and traction cable”. Targeted safety protection measures, which consider conditions in engineering design stage for the implementation of relevant safety management rules in construction process, are put forward. Proposed safety protection measures have already been applied in Huainan-Nanjing-Shanghai UHV transmission and transformation project with anticipated effect.
